Ethiopia selling its land to the highest bidder- Washington Post Video

10/21/09
The Washington Post reports that Ethiopian government has set aside roughly 4 million acres of land (6,250 square miles), which is roughly half the size of the state of Maryland or more than the entire state of Connecticut, for lease to foreign investors.

Governments across Africa are leasing land to foreign investors who use it to grow food to compensate for their own deficit, or for export. Officials in Ethiopia hope that the investment can help improve agriculture, replacing ox-and-plough with tractors, but some are concerned about whether the deals benefit the lessors. •Who are these "investors"?
